What are the Bank’s policies in procurement?

0
10

The Bank’s procurement policy is based mainly on five considerations, namely: • Need for economy and efficiency in project implementation; • Equal opportunity for all eligible suppliers and contractors from member countries to compete in the supply of goods and works services financed by the Bank; • Encouragement of the development and participation of contractors and suppliers from Regional Member Countries of the Institution, and • The importance of transparency, accountability, competency, and non-discrimination, in the procurement process; and • Combating fraud and corruption in the procurement process.
